Expanding the Concept: Beyond the Market
The concept behind events like these extends beyond simply providing a space for shopping and eating. They often serve as incubators for new businesses, providing aspiring entrepreneurs with a low-risk environment to test their products and refine their business models. This fosters innovation and creates opportunities for economic growth. Furthermore, these markets can play a role in revitalizing underutilized spaces, transforming them into vibrant community hubs. They contribute to a sense of place and enhance the overall quality of life for residents. The potential for positive impact extends far beyond the immediate benefits to vendors and attendees.
Consider the impact on a struggling downtown area. A regular food and flea market can draw foot traffic, boost local businesses, and create a more inviting atmosphere. This can lead to increased investment, improved infrastructure, and a stronger sense of community pride. The market becomes a catalyst for positive change, demonstrating the power of local initiatives to transform neighborhoods and strengthen economies. It illustrates that community building and economic development can work in harmony.
